      Today's focus: 

             [CEPC Zvvy nTGC ]:

      • Consider the systematics for this analysis. Divide them into signal systematics and background systematics.
      • Signal systematics may include
        • theoretical uncertainty
        • luminosity uncertainty
        • detector effects (object reconstruction and identification)
        • energy scale and resolution.
      • Background systematics may include
        • background normalization uncertainty
        • background modelling effects.
      • Read the nTGC Zννγ theory paper and the Zlly FOP paper as references for the draft.

            [Hyy* ]:

      • The lowmass lly background templates for prompt leptons have been produced in the new h004 workspace
      • The spurious signal test has been performed with the same setup.

      Plans:

      • CEPC
        • To apply up/down variations for each systematic source and take the change in yield as the systematic uncertainty.
        • These uncertainties will then be included in the EFT fit as nuisance parameters.
        • Wait for Danning’s fitting results to check possible improvements to the sensitivity.
      • Hyy*
        • Study the fake background modelling, mainly from non-prompt leptons.
